Who owns the intellectual property if we develop or procure an AI solution?

Answered

Decide ownership and ongoing use rights at the outset, including how infringement risk and liability are shared between parties.

For example, you should consider at the outset: which parties will own which parts of any intellectual property generated during the project; which parties will have ongoing rights to use any intellectual property that is generated (and on what basis); how the balance of risk and liability should be determined between the parties, as this will be relevant to any claims for infringement of third party intellectual property
